Cancer Writing Prompt
Print out the writing prompt activities with small sentence prompts to get your children writing!
Your child may choose to focus his own story on the themes within the story of Cancer the Crab, or she may let her imagination run wild. Anything is possible with fiction! I think story spark sentences are a great way to expand your child's vocabulary, and give your child the ability to get creative!
Materials:
- printer,
- paper,
- pencil
Instructions:
- Complete the story spark sentence inspired by the story of Cancer the Crab:
"Safe in the cool and calm ocean waters, protected by a great Crab, you live a happy life. Until one day when a hero comes stomping and splashing in the waters around you..."
- Write one or more paragraphs to go along with that first idea.
- Read the new story out loud!
